## Changelog — TaxGrove 3.2.0: Cache defaults changed

The tax-rate lookup cache previously defaulted to an unbounded in-memory store, which caused memory pressure on long-lived workers in the Ashvale deployment. Defaults now enforce a size cap, shorter TTLs, and jittered refresh to avoid thundering-herd lookups at rate-table updates. The new default values are as follows.

config for kajeg-kahog:
WENIX_LOG_LEVEL=debug
WENIX_METRICS_HOST=metrics.wenix.qirvansys.corp
WENIX_POOL_SIZE=4

# Flaglight Rollouts — Approvals

Quick version for on-call: any rollout touching more than 5% of traffic needs an approval in Flaglight before the ramp continues. Kill switches don't need approval — just flip them and note it in the incident channel. Scheduled ramps pause automatically if error budget burns hot. If you're stuck at 2 a.m. with a pending approval, there's one person authorized to override, and that's the approver below.

account owner for tagep-bafof: Norael Gilax Juleth

Management Meeting Minutes — Large-Deal Discount Policy

Present: commercial leadership and finance. The group reviewed discounting on deals above the enterprise threshold. Agreed: standard discounts cap at twelve percent; anything beyond requires written finance approval within two business days. Retroactive discounts are prohibited. Sales leads must log all exceptions in the deal register before contract issue. Policy takes effect at the start of next month. The commercial rationale for the cap is recorded in the confidential note below.

management briefing: Only 7 of the 120 pilot accounts renewed Ralael, so a churn review is set for January 1.